SEASON BEGINS AGAIN - VICTORY VS TRONDHEIM ORN 

 26th September 2009

 

We played our first game of this second half of the Toppserien season tonight and it was not a great performance by us.  The match against Trondheims-Ørn ended up being one of those "work your butt off" games: Games where you just have to put your head down and run your tail off. Nothing else seemed to be working. Trondheims-Ørn went ahead twice in the match, but two second-half goals by Strommen were enough to take the home team into a final 3-2 score.

The first half was something of a disaster all round. Trondheims-Ørn scored in about the 4th minute, from a cross on a free kick. Much of the fault was mine, as I thought I could win the header. Instead, it was flicked through and my mark went in on net alone and scored. It was my error, and all the more embarrassing as I had been named captain for the match.

I am very honored at the appointment, but I am looking forward to both our real captain and our vice-captain returning to play. Wearing the captain's armband gives many added responsibilities.

After my early error, I made some amends by scoring the tying goal after Marithe Kauffman, back from a long injury, did well to make a shot which the goalie could only parry aside. I managed to put a toe on the ball and put it in the net.

Unfortunately, they scored again, and once more from a free-kick and some poor marking. I don't think anyone in particular was to blame for this goal, but it does mean that we need to spend more time in planning our coverage. The Trondheim captain put in a quick flick that went over our keeper's head. It was a nice goal, but it was one we gifted to them.

We equalized well when D was pulled down just outside the box on the right. Marit, our left footed, free-kick, goal scoring machine, took it beautifully. No one on our team was surprised when it curled into the top right hand corner of the net. Level again.

Our winning goal was scored by Una, and this was a fantastic individual effort. Nas played the ball up to me, but I didn't read it right and just let the ball roll towards the keeper. Una had other ideas. She made a great run behind the defenders' backs and managed to catch up to the ball and score from an insane angle. t was a goal scorer's goal.

On no account was this the prettiest of wins, but a win is a win is a win, and we will take it. Things just didn't go our way for much of this game. Everyone's legs seemed heavy, and I think every soccer player knows this feeling. We showed really good character by coming back twice and I liked how everyone put everything out on the line in order to eke out the victory. Some matches you just have to win like this.

     

 

 

Match summary

Toppserien football, Sept. 26., LSK-Hallen
Goals: 0-1, Kristin Lie (2), 1-1, Rhian Wilkinson (41), 1-2 Solfrid Andersen (52), 2-2 Marit Sandvei (61), 3-2 Una Nwajei (64 min).

Team Strømmen (4-4-2):
Lena Ingelsrudøya - Dorte D. Jensen, Marita S. Lund (Anne M. Stenstvedt 72), Maritha Kaufmann, Marit Sandvei -
Ingrid Wang Andersen, Mari Knudsen, Nasra Abdullah, Diana Matheson -
Rhian Wilkinson, Ida Elise Enget (Una Nwajei 57).
